Understanding the Latest Fashion Trends
The world of fashion is ever-evolving, and teenagers are at the forefront of embracing new trends. From street style to high fashion, they are always on the lookout for what’s hot and what’s not. Some of the current fashion trends that teenagers are rocking include oversized hoodies, mom jeans, graphic tees, and chunky sneakers. It’s all about mixing and matching different pieces to create a unique and trendy look.
The Impact of Social Media on Teenage Fashion
The Rise of Influencers
Social media has revolutionized the way teenagers consume and engage with fashion. With platforms like Instagram and TikTok, they have instant access to fashion inspiration from influencers around the world. These influencers play a significant role in shaping teenage fashion trends and influencing their purchasing decisions. From outfit ideas to styling tips, teenagers look up to these influencers for fashion guidance.
Hashtags have become a powerful tool for teenagers to discover new fashion trends and connect with like-minded individuals. By following hashtags like #OOTD (Outfit of the Day) or #FashionInspo, they can stay up-to-date with the latest fashion trends and get inspired by other fashion-forward individuals. It’s a virtual community where they can share their style and get validation from their peers.
How to Build a Fashionable Wardrobe on a Teenager’s Budget
Thrift Shopping: The Hidden Gem
Who says you need to spend a fortune to look fashionable? Thrift shopping is a great way for teenagers to find unique pieces at affordable prices. From vintage denim jackets to retro band tees, thrift stores offer a treasure trove of fashion gems. Not only is it budget-friendly, but it’s also sustainable, as it promotes recycling and reduces waste.
DIY Fashion: Get Creative
Creating your own fashion pieces is not only a fun and creative activity but also a way to stand out from the crowd. From customizing your denim jacket with patches and pins to tie-dyeing your t-shirts, the possibilities are endless. DIY fashion allows teenagers to unleash their creativity and express their individuality through their clothing.

The Future of Fashion on Teenagers
Sustainable Fashion: Fashion with a Conscience
As teenagers become more aware of the impact of fast fashion on the environment, sustainable fashion is gaining popularity. They are opting for ethical and eco-friendly fashion choices, such as shopping from sustainable brands or thrifting. They understand that fashion can be both stylish and environmentally conscious.
Virtual Fashion: The Rise of Digital Clothing
With the advent of virtual reality and augmented reality, the future of fashion is taking a digital turn. Teenagers can now experiment with digital clothing, allowing them to express their style in virtual worlds. From virtual fashion shows to digital dressing rooms, the possibilities are endless. It’s a whole new way to explore and experience fashion.
